Job Overview:
British Council’s English Language Centre in Paris was opened in 1998, initially as a small operation offering classes to Young Learners. Today operates out of its prestigious, centrally located Invalides premises and currently 6 off-site premises in the Il-de-France region. We offer a wide range of Young Learner classes to 4,000 learners aged between 3 and 17 during the Academic Year and to another 2,000 during the Holiday Courses.

A part-time teacher will be expected to be available to teach a range of ages and courses at any of British Council’s delivery locations and will work with a large and highly successful team of teachers and academic staff.
